Compound A has the formula C9H19Cl. B is a C9H19Br compound. A and B undergo base-promoted E2 elimination to give the same alkene C as the major product as well as different minor products. C reacts with one molar equivalent of hydrogen in the presence of a palladium catalyst to form 2,6-dimethylheptane. Addition of HCl to C yields A as the major product. Propose structures for A and B.
